1.文本框焦点问题
onBlur:当失去输入焦点后产生该事件 onFocus:当输入获得焦点后,产生该文件 Onchange:当文字值改变时,产生该事件 Onselect:当文字加亮后,产生该文件
<input type="text" value="aaa" οnfοcus="if(value=='aaa') {value=''}" οnblur="if
(value=='') {value='aa'}">点击时文字消失,失去焦点时文字再出现 |
<html>
<%@page contentType="application/msword;charset=GBK" %>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<title>Hello</title>
<script language = "javascript">
function showtip()
{
edittip.style.top = event.y + 15;
edittip.style.left = event.x + 12;
edittip.style.display = "block";
}
function hide()
{
edittip.style.display = "none";
}
document.οndblclick=hide;
</script>
<style>
div
{
border: #000000 1px solid;
background-color:#ffffe1;
display:none;
line-height: 30px;
font-family: 宋体;
font-size:12px;
position: absolute;
top:30px;
left:30px;
}
</style>
<body >
<table width="750" height="225" border="0" cellpadding="0" cellspacing="0">
<tr>
<td> </td>
<td> </td>
<td> </td>
</tr>
<tr>
<td>
</td>
<td> </td>
<td> <input value="aaa" οnfοcus="if(value=='aaa') {value=''}" οnblur="if
(value=='') {value='aaa'}" οnmοuseοver="showtip()" οnmοusemοve="showtip()" οnmοuseοut=" hide() " size="10"> </td>
</tr>
<tr>
<td> </td>
<td> </td>
<td> </td>
</tr>
</table>
</body>
<div id="edittip">
<script>document.write("请单击单元格进行编辑!");</script>
</div>
</html>